Microsoft Japan Enticing Xbox Owners With Cheap Kinect

Microsoft is gift a extensive treat to Japanese consumers around its online store, shortening the cost of a slim Xbox 360 Kinect gold by scarcely 40 percent . The sale cost of 24,800 yen (about $313 U.S.) comes in beneath the typical sell cost of a PlayStation 3 or a Vita.

There's only a catch: this treat is only for purebred Xbox Live members, creation this reduction of a promotion to appeal to new buyers and more of a swinging carrot for determined Xbox owners to ascent to a newer model and try Kinect.

While the Xbox 360 has sole consistently well in all other regions, it has never found any traction in Japan . The console often runs neck-and-neck in weekly sales charts with the PlayStation 2 , infrequently even descending at the back that 12-year-old machine. In its seventh year on Japanese shelves, only over 1.5 million Xbox 360s have been sold. That's 3 times what the initial Xbox managed but far fewer than any other 21st century diversion machine.

Likewise, Kinect has turn a leading selling indicate of the Xbox 360 in West, nonetheless in Japan it hasn't even sole together with Sony's all-but-forgotten PlayStation Move .
